How you'll use your skills and experience:
- Operating various forklift/reach truck equipment, order picking, staging product, preparing product for shipping
- Overseeing loading and unloading of goods from trucks or other conveyances
- Reporting discrepancies between physical counts and computer records
- May perform other activities, such as assembly duties, opening containers and crates, filling warehouse orders, assisting in taking inventory and weighing and checking materials
- Comply with procedures and specific customer requirements
- Provide support to the shipping and assembly department
- Participate in inventory as required
- Work collaboratively with other departments
- Adhere to all current ISO/TS16949 and ISO 14001 standards
- Work in compliance with Quality and Business Operating Systems & Health, Safety & Environmental Legislation
- Compliance to all company policies, procedures and work instructions including working safely and keeping a safe work area from all employees. Reporting unsafe conditions and personal injures they receive at work to their Supervisor/Manager.
- Other tasks as assigned
